Key Features Comparison

Google Forms
Google Forms Features
  • Create customizable forms and surveys
  • Collect information and responses
  • Multiple question types (text, multiple choice, checkboxes, etc.)
  • Themes and branding
  • Logic and branching
  • Collect files and images
  • Summary charts and graphs
  • Collaborate and share forms
  • Send via email and embed on websites
  • Integrates with other G Suite apps
